Redmi 6a resistor value?


Can someone help me with the value of this resistor?
The phone was water damaged and the resistor completely corroded, tried replacing with several with approximately the same value as the ones around it, and with a wire but i get no picture

0 ohm (like a fuse), measured at redmi 6

May be MT6371P is damage - this often happens after water damage(if LCD dark, but the sensor responds)
there is a solution for the backlight from another forum - try this:
